python中的Twilio入门

本文介绍了如何在Python中使用Twilio库发送短信,从安装库到发送短信的完整流程。首先,通过pip安装Twilio库,然后创建Twilio账户并获取凭证。接着,展示了发送短信的示例代码,适用于发送短信验证码等场景。同时,文章提到了Twilio的缺点,如价格高昂、国际短信限制和通信设备依赖,并推荐了类似平台如Nexmo、Plivo和MessageBird作为替代选项。
摘要由CSDN通过智能技术生成

Python中的Twilio入门

Twilio是一个提供通信API服务的平台,可以让开发者通过代码实现短信、电话和视频等功能。在Python中,Twilio提供了一个方便易用的库,使得使用Twilio API变得简单,本文将介绍如何在Python中入门使用Twilio。

步骤一:安装Twilio库

使用pip命令安装Twilio库:

pythonCopy codepip install twilio

步骤二:创建Twilio账户

在使用Twilio之前,你需要创建一个Twilio账户。访问​​Twilio官网​​,点击"Get Started"按钮创建一个免费的Twilio账户。

步骤三:获取Twilio的凭证

在你的Twilio账户中,点击"Get Started",你将获得一个Account SID和一个Auth Token。这些凭证将用于在你的Python代码中进行身份验证。

步骤四:发送短信

以下是一个简单的示例代码,展示如何使用Twilio发送短信:

pythonCopy codefrom twilio.rest import Client
# 替换为你自己的Account SID和Auth Token
account_sid = 'Your_Account_SID'
auth_token = 'Your_Auth_Token'
# 创建Twilio客户端对象
client = Client(account_sid, auth_token)
# 发送短信
message = client.messages.create(
    to='Recipient_Phone_Number',  # 收件人手机号码
    from_='Your_Twilio_Phone_Number',  # Twilio提供的手机号码
    body='Hello from Twilio!')  # 短信内容
print(m
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值